Output d2e62bfbb97f2e8b356e3b14dc018da717e55220c8d4c5fab9902e5004c0ad8d:0

value
116891
script pubkey
OP_0 OP_PUSHBYTES_20 cc66cb9d5922f1c62f2bad2b9bec761f58eff58a
address
bc1qe3nvh82eytcuvtet454ehmrkravwlav26flawq
transaction
d2e62bfbb97f2e8b356e3b14dc018da717e55220c8d4c5fab9902e5004c0ad8d
confirmations
21449
spent
false